Transaction 81db87df64c32879a566936d4d246040fc0d237d02b78eaaf99c1107243c0eb0
1 Input
1 Output
-
81db87df64c32879a566936d4d246040fc0d237d02b78eaaf99c1107243c0eb0:0
- value
- 285772
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 467af841c8200c3fdeabca47f542b78518290006 OP_EQUAL
- address
- 387gY4Sdv4dva97Ah9LisN2kNNTvFr5J6V